Re-jacketed in stunning new series style, The Comfort of Strangers is the second novel from Booker prize-winning, Sunday Times-bestselling Ian McEwan.

Rediscover the classic novel of love, violence and obsessions from Booker prize-winning Sunday Times bestselling author Ian McEwan.

Colin and Mary are a couple whose intimacy knows no bounds. Away on a holiday together in a nameless city, they get lost one evening in a labyrinth of streets and canals. They happen upon Robert, a stranger with a dark history, who takes them to a bar and ushers them down into a subterranean land of violence and obsession.

'Haunting and compelling' The Times

'No reader will begin The Comfort of Strangers and fail to finish it; a black magician is at work' New York Times
